Extending OpenStack: Leverage extended OpenStack projects to implement containerization, deployment, and architecting robust cloud solutions

دانلود کتاب Extending OpenStack: Leverage extended OpenStack projects to implement containerization, deployment, and architecting robust cloud solutions

35000 تومان موجود

کتاب گسترش OpenStack: از پروژه های توسعه یافته OpenStack برای پیاده سازی کانتینری، استقرار، و معماری راه حل های ابری قوی استفاده کنید. نسخه زبان اصلی

دانلود کتاب گسترش OpenStack: از پروژه های توسعه یافته OpenStack برای پیاده سازی کانتینری، استقرار، و معماری راه حل های ابری قوی استفاده کنید. بعد از پرداخت مقدور خواهد بود
توضیحات کتاب در بخش جزئیات آمده است و می توانید موارد را مشاهده فرمایید


در صورت ایرانی بودن نویسنده امکان دانلود وجود ندارد و مبلغ عودت داده خواهد شد

این کتاب نسخه اصلی می باشد و به زبان فارسی نیست.


امتیاز شما به این کتاب (حداقل 1 و حداکثر 5):

امتیاز کاربران به این کتاب:        تعداد رای دهنده ها: 5


توضیحاتی در مورد کتاب Extending OpenStack: Leverage extended OpenStack projects to implement containerization, deployment, and architecting robust cloud solutions

نام کتاب : Extending OpenStack: Leverage extended OpenStack projects to implement containerization, deployment, and architecting robust cloud solutions
عنوان ترجمه شده به فارسی : گسترش OpenStack: از پروژه های توسعه یافته OpenStack برای پیاده سازی کانتینری، استقرار، و معماری راه حل های ابری قوی استفاده کنید.
سری :
نویسندگان :
ناشر : Packt Publishing
سال نشر : 2018
تعداد صفحات : 0
ISBN (شابک) : 1786465531 , 9781786465535
زبان کتاب : English
فرمت کتاب : epub    درصورت درخواست کاربر به PDF تبدیل می شود
حجم کتاب : 9 مگابایت



بعد از تکمیل فرایند پرداخت لینک دانلود کتاب ارائه خواهد شد. درصورت ثبت نام و ورود به حساب کاربری خود قادر خواهید بود لیست کتاب های خریداری شده را مشاهده فرمایید.

توضیحاتی در مورد کتاب :




با استفاده حداکثری از جهان OpenStack فرصت‌های جدیدی را برای تقویت فضای ابری خصوصی خود کشف کنید

ویژگی‌های کلیدی

  • این راهنمای عملی به شما می‌آموزد نحوه گسترش عملکردهای اصلی OpenStack
  • کشف انعطاف پذیری OpenStack با نوشتن برنامه های کاربردی سفارشی و افزونه های شبکه
  • استقرار یک محیط کانتینری در OpenStack از طریق رویکرد عملی و مبتنی بر مثال
  • li>

توضیحات کتاب

OpenStack یک پلت فرم محاسبات ابری بسیار محبوب است که طی چند سال گذشته چندین سازمان را قادر ساخته است تا پلتفرم های زیرساخت به عنوان سرویس (IaaS) خود را با موفقیت پیاده سازی کنند. این کتاب شما را از طریق ویژگی‌های جدید آخرین نسخه‌های OpenStack راهنمایی می‌کند و چگونه می‌توانید آن‌ها را فوراً به روشی چابک به تولید برسانید.

این کتاب با نشان دادن نحوه گسترش تنظیمات OpenStack فعلی‌تان و نحوه نزدیک شدن به خود شروع می‌کند. استقرار بعدی تولید مرکز داده OpenStack. شما خواهید فهمید که چگونه ظرفیت ذخیره سازی و شبکه خود را افزایش دهید و همچنین از فناوری کانتینری سازی مانند Docker و Kubernetes در OpenStack استفاده کنید. علاوه بر این، با یکپارچه‌سازی پروژه Sahara، قدرت داده‌های بزرگ را به‌عنوان اصطلاحات سرویس پیاده‌سازی شده در OpenStack کشف خواهید کرد. این کتاب به شما یاد می دهد که چگونه خوشه های Hadoop را بسازید و به روشی بسیار ساده مشاغل راه اندازی کنید. سپس برنامه‌ها را در بالای OpenStack خودکار و مستقر خواهید کرد. نحوه نوشتن پلاگین خود را در پروژه مورانو خواهید فهمید. بخش پایانی کتاب از طریق بهترین شیوه‌های امنیتی مانند هویت، مدیریت دسترسی، و احراز هویت که توسط Keystone در OpenStack در معرض دید قرار گرفته است. در پایان این کتاب، شما آماده خواهید بود که ابر خصوصی خود را بر اساس نیازهای خود گسترش داده و سفارشی کنید.

آنچه یاد خواهید گرفت

  • پروژه های جدید انکوبه شده را در بخش کاوش کنید. اکوسیستم OpenStack و نحوه عملکرد آن‌ها را ببینید
  • با ویژگی‌های توسعه‌یافته جدیدترین نسخه‌ها، ابر خصوصی OpenStack خود را معماری کنید
  • احراز هویت OpenStack را در زیرساخت بزرگ خود ادغام کنید تا از پیچیدگی جلوگیری کنید
  • بیاموزید که چگونه قدرت محاسباتی خود را در OpenStack در مقیاس بزرگ گسترش دهید
  • با بهره گیری از ابزارهای خارجی، مدیریت هزینه ذخیره سازی OpenStack خود را کاهش دهید
  • ارائه آسان، بر اساس تقاضا، آماده برای ابر برنامه‌های کاربردی برای توسعه‌دهندگانی که از OpenStack در کمترین زمان استفاده می‌کنند
  • وارد دنیای داده‌های بزرگ شوید و نحوه راه‌اندازی آسان کارهای انعطاف‌پذیر در OpenStack را بیاموزید
  • با استفاده از سناریوهای واقعی، عملکرد ابر خصوصی OpenStack خود را افزایش دهید.

این کتاب برای چه کسی است

این کتاب برای مدیران سیستم، معماران ابر و توسعه دهندگانی است که تجربه کار با OpenStack را دارند و آماده افزایش و گسترش آن هستند. قابلیت ها دانش کافی از اجزای اولیه OpenStack مورد نیاز است. علاوه بر این، آشنایی با جعبه های لینوکس و درک خوبی از اصطلاحات تخصصی شبکه و مجازی سازی لازم است.

فهرست محتوا

  1. افزایش تنظیمات OpenStack
  2. مقیاس بزرگ قدرت محاسباتی
  3. بزرگ‌تر کردن قابلیت‌های ذخیره‌سازی OpenStack
  4. بهره‌گیری از قدرت سرویس شبکه OpenStack
  5. Containerizing در OpenStack
  6. مدیریت Big داده‌ها در OpenStack
  7. برنامه‌های توسعه‌یافته Self-Cloud Ready در OpenStack
  8. توسعه سرویس کاتالوگ برنامه‌ها
  9. یکپارچه‌سازی احراز هویت OpenStack
  10. تقویت گسترش یافته ابر جهان

فهرست مطالب :


Cover
Title Page
Copyright and Credits
Packt Upsell
Contributors
Table of Contents
Preface
Chapter 1: Inflating the OpenStack Setup
Revisiting the OpenStack ecosystem
Grasping a first layout
Postulating the OpenStack setup
Treating OpenStack as code
Growing the OpenStack infrastructure
Deploying OpenStack
Ansible in a nutshell
Testing the OpenStack environment
Prerequisites for the test environment
Setting up the Ansible environment
Running the OSA installation
Production OpenStack environment
Summary
Chapter 2: Massively Scaling Computing Power
Decomposing the compute power
Empowering the compute service
Varying the compute flavor
Meeting Docker
Joining Docker
Meeting Xen
Joining Xen
Segregating the compute resources
Reasoning for infrastructure segregation
Defining regions
Defining AZ
Defining host aggregate
Defining cells
Reasoning for workload segregation
Filtering the compute workload
Weighting the compute power
Stacking or spreading
Weighing in action
Summary
Chapter 3: Enlarging the OpenStack Storage Capabilities
Varying the block storage backends
Managing block storage – Logical Volume Manager (LVM)
Managing block storage – Network File System (NFS)
Managing block storage – Ceph RADOS Block Device (RBD)
Scheduling and filtering
Hybrid storage scheduling
Navigating the storage backup alternatives
Ceph as backup
Swift as backup
Exploring Manila – shared file service
Configuring the shared file service
Configuring block storage for the Manila backend
Configuring CephFS for the Manila backend
Summary
Chapter 4: Harnessing the Power of the OpenStack Network Service
Neutron plugins reference
Driving the sole plugin – ML2 under the hood
Extending ML2 – customizing your own plugin
Maximizing network availability
Neutron HA – DVR
Configuring DVR
Neutron HA – VRRP
The era of network programming
Orchestrating the network function virtualization (NFV)
Summary
Chapter 5: Containerizing in OpenStack
Why containers?
The natural evolution of containers
Game changing – microservices
Building the ship
Containers in OpenStack
Docker Swarm in OpenStack
Example – NGINX web server
Kubernetes in OpenStack
Example – application server
Mesos in OpenStack
Example – a Python-based web server
Summary
Chapter 6: Managing Big Data in OpenStack
Big data in OpenStack
Rolling OpenStack Sahara service
Deploying the Hadoop cluster
Executing jobs
Summary
Chapter 7: Evolving Self-Cloud Ready Applications in OpenStack
The evolvement of Murano
The Murano ecosystem
Integrating Murano in OpenStack
Deploying a self-contained application
Summary
Chapter 8: Extending the Applications Catalog Service
Murano application under the hood
Developing application publisher perspective
Deploying application consumer perspective
Summary
Chapter 9: Consolidating the OpenStack Authentication
Recapping the Keystone blocks
The multitude faces of the token
Multiple identity actors
All in one authentication hub
Keystone as SP – SAML
Keystone as SP – OpenID Connect
Summary
Chapter 10: Boosting the Extended Cloud Universe
Benchmarking as a Service (BaaS)
Automating OpenStack profiling with Rally
Installing Rally
Benchmarking with Rally
Extending benchmarking with plugins
Summary
Other Books You May Enjoy
Index

توضیحاتی در مورد کتاب به زبان اصلی :


Discover new opportunities to empower your private cloud by making the most of the OpenStack universe

Key Features

  • This practical guide teaches you how to extend the core functionalities of OpenStack
  • Discover OpenStack's flexibility by writing custom applications and network plugins
  • Deploy a containerized environment in OpenStack through a hands-on and example-driven approach

Book Description

OpenStack is a very popular cloud computing platform that has enabled several organizations during the last few years to successfully implement their Infrastructure as a Service (IaaS) platforms. This book will guide you through new features of the latest OpenStack releases and how to bring them into production straightaway in an agile way.

It starts by showing you how to expand your current OpenStack setup and how to approach your next OpenStack Data Center generation deployment. You will discover how to extend your storage and network capacity and also take advantage of containerization technology such as Docker and Kubernetes in OpenStack. Additionally, you'll explore the power of big data as a Service terminology implemented in OpenStack by integrating the Sahara project. This book will teach you how to build Hadoop clusters and launch jobs in a very simple way. Then you'll automate and deploy applications on top of OpenStack. You will discover how to write your own plugin in the Murano project. The final part of the book will go through best practices for security such as identity, access management, and authentication exposed by Keystone in OpenStack. By the end of this book, you will be ready to extend and customize your private cloud based on your requirements.

What you will learn

  • Explore new incubated projects in the OpenStack ecosystem and see how they work
  • Architect your OpenStack private cloud with extended features of the latest versions
  • Consolidate OpenStack authentication in your large infrastructure to avoid complexity
  • Find out how to expand your computing power in OpenStack on a large scale
  • Reduce your OpenStack storage cost management by taking advantage of external tools
  • Provide easy, on-demand, cloud-ready applications to developers using OpenStack in no time
  • Enter the big data world and find out how to launch elastic jobs easily in OpenStack
  • Boost your extended OpenStack private cloud performance through real-world scenarios

Who This Book Is For

This book is for system administrators, cloud architects, and developers who have experience working with OpenStack and are ready to step up and extend its functionalities. A good knowledge of basic OpenStack components is required. In addition, familiarity with Linux boxes and a good understanding of network and virtualization jargon is required.

Table of Contents

  1. Inflating the OpenStack Setup
  2. Massively Scaling Computing Power
  3. Enlarging the OpenStack Storage Capabilities
  4. Harnessing the Power of the OpenStack Network Service
  5. Containerizing in OpenStack
  6. Managing Big Data in OpenStack
  7. Evolving Self-Cloud Ready Applications in OpenStack
  8. Extending the Applications Catalog Service
  9. Consolidating the OpenStack Authentication
  10. Boosting the Extended Cloud Universe



پست ها تصادفی